By far the greatest amount of decorative material found in the bath was 500 kg of 19 types of marble (over half of it Proconnesian from the Sea of Marmara) and other decorative stones used for pavements, door mouldings, champlev carving, other wall revetments,opus sectilework, the carved enclosures of the cold pools, a marble fluted basin, and a small marble statue. Vickers, Professor of Archaeology in the University of Oxford, Its plan, ca 23 x 40 m, is divided into four parts: a peristyle entrance court; a northfrigidariumwith a symmetrical layout, five apses and two rectangular pools; a southtepidariumand acaldariumcomprised of a brick complex of apsed rooms with six semicircular and rectangular pools; and a west service area. Following topographical survey (1997), excavation began (1998) in the centre of the site of three prominent communal/public buildings, two of them dated by inscriptions: the kastron of 558-9 (Heidelberg), the Byzantine bath of ca 560 (and the street between them) (Oxford), and an Umayyad bath (Syrian team). At 160 ha, it is of massive size for a village, and had certain urban features, such as two sets of circuit walls and large extra-mural reservoirs. Preliminary exploration was carried out in 1905 by the Princeton Archaeological Expedition under H.C. Butler.
